On this day in 1973…
Secretariat wins the Kentucky Derby with a time of 1:59.40. This time is still the fastest time recorded during the Derby. For reference, yesterdays winner, Mytik Dan, won the Derby with a time of 2:03.34. That’s almost a full four second difference.
Secretariat won the race with Ron Turcotte as the jockey.

A Closer Look at Mystik Dan and the 2024 Kentucky Derby
The 150th edition of the Kentucky Derby at Churchill Downs in Louisville, Kentucky did not disappoint. The margin of victory by Mystik Dan was one of the closest finishes in almost 30 years. The horse finished at 18-1 odds and overcame a last turn deficit with a sprint up the inside position and was able to hold off Sierra Leonne and Forever Young. Mystik Dan poked his head out at the right time to get the victory.
Jockey Brian Hernandez has been mostly underrated his whole career. They can’t say that anymore! While yesterday was the marquee victory of his career, he also won on Friday as well. The Kentucky Oaks is held the day before the Derby and is much lesser know. The key difference is the Derby allows all Thoroughbreds to compete, the Oaks only allows three-year-old fillies (female horses). Fillies rarely compete in the Derby, but it is not unheard of. Hernandez becomes only the fourth jockey to EVER win both the Oaks and the Derby. Hernandez won Friday riding Thorpedo Anna.
Mystik Dan’s owner, Lance Gasaway, also had a very sentimental day with the victory. On May 4th 2023, Gasaway’s father Clint passed away, Clint was the man who initially got Lance into horse breeding and ownership. One year to the date of his passing, his son Lance and his horse Mystik Dan, were winners at the Kentucky Derby. Before Lance left his home in Arkansas to make the trip to the Derby, he stopped at his fathers grave and planted a flower. The flower bloomed alongside an amazing win a few days later.
Mystik Dan’s trainer, Kenny McPeek, got a rather large monkey off his back with this win as well. He became the first trainer since 1952 to win both the Oaks and the Derby. Despite more than $120 million in total earnings in 13,474 starts from the horses he trained, he had never won the big one. McPeek is a Kentucky man, born and raised. He is based out of Lexington, Kentucky, and is one of the most well respected and profitable horse trainers in the whole sport. McPeek is finally a winner is his own backyard.
